The gap is real
Models generally answer better in English than in other languages. Not marginally, and not uniformly.
The cause is simple. These systems learn from text, and the text available to train on is enormously skewed. English is heavily over-represented relative to the number of people who speak it, because of who put the internet together and what got digitised first.
A model has therefore seen far more English — more phrasing, more subject matter, more argument, more of the world discussed through English. So it is better at English, and also better at everything else, in English.
It is not one gap, it is a gradient
Treating this as “English versus the rest” is wrong and unhelpful.
High-resource languages — Spanish, French, German, Mandarin, Portuguese, Russian, Japanese. Large digitised corpora. The gap is real but often modest, and narrowing.
Mid-resource — Hindi, Bengali, Turkish, Vietnamese, Indonesian, Arabic, Swahili. Hundreds of millions of speakers, far less digitised text than that would suggest. Usable, with more errors.
Low-resource — thousands of languages including many with tens of millions of speakers: Bhojpuri, Sylheti, Hausa, Quechua, most of Africa’s and India’s languages. Output ranges from stilted to unreliable to unusable.
Notice that speaker count and resource level are only loosely related. That mismatch is the injustice in this, and it is worth naming: the languages served worst are not the smallest ones.
What the gap looks like in practice
Recognising the symptoms matters more than knowing the theory, because they tell you when to switch strategies.
Stiff, translated-sounding phrasing. Grammatically fine, nobody talks like that.
More factual errors. Not only about language — about the world. Ask about local law, local history, local institutions in a lower-resource language and error rates rise noticeably.
Weaker instruction-following. Your format request, your word limit, your “do not include X” get dropped more often. Complex instructions degrade first.
Register collapse. Formality distinctions your language marks carefully come out flattened or wrong — a real problem in languages where getting this wrong is rude rather than merely odd.
Silent switching. It answers in English, or drifts into it midway.
It is improving, unevenly
Worth saying, because the picture is not static.
Model providers have invested in multilingual capability and each generation is better. There are also excellent region-specific models, several from Indian and African research groups, which outperform general models on their target languages.
But improvement follows commercial attention, which follows markets. Languages with buying power improve fastest. That is a prediction about the next few years, not a complaint — and it means the answer to “how good is this in my language?” changes, and is worth re-testing rather than assuming.

None of this is your fault
Stated because it needs stating.
If output in your language is worse, that is a property of what the system was trained on. It is not a signal that you should switch to English to be taken seriously, or that your language is less suited to the work.
The rest of this module is about getting good results anyway — which is frequently possible, and sometimes involves using English deliberately as a tool rather than as a concession.
Try it now (6 minutes)
Ask the same substantive question twice — once in English, once in your language. Something you can judge, ideally about your own field or region.
Compare not just the language quality but the facts. That difference is the one people miss, and it is the one that matters.
